A man was stabbed in his stomach in an attack in Borehamwood.

The victim, who is in his 20s, flagged down a passing car and asked for help in Baldock Way at 11.30pm on Friday, February 27.

He had an injury to his stomach, believed to have been caused by being stabbed with a knife.

He was taken to hospital where he remains in a serious but stable condition.

Detective Inspector Matt Phillips, who leads the local crime unit, said: “We are conducting a thorough investigation into the circumstances of this serious assault.

“We believe it happened in the area around Leeming Road.  Extra patrols have been put in place in the area to provide reassurance to local residents.

“At this early stage we believe the man was approached by up to four men, who may have been known to the victim.

“I would appeal to anyone who was in the area and witnessed the incident or saw a group of men acting suspiciously around the time it took place to contact police at the earliest opportunity. I’d also appeal to anyone who may have information about who was responsible to also get in touch.”
